Within the scope of this course, you will have knowledge about pool treatments and alternative treatments used in the field of physiotherapy and rehabilitation.In this course, pool treatments and alternative treatments used in the field of Physiotherapy and Rehabilitation will be learned. Basic thermal therapy agents used in physiotherapy; cryotherapy, hot pack, paraffin and whirlpool, physiological effects of hydrotherapy applications such as Hubbard tank and clinical application information. Baths in physiotherapy and rehabilitation applications, importance of environmental factors in balneotherapy and physical and physiological explanations of aquaterapine with basic in-water exercises.
Upon successful completion of the course, students will be able to;
  1. Know the basic definitions and concepts related to the course.
  2. Know hydrotherapy agents.
  3. Know hydrotherapy applications.
  4. Have information about alternative therapies.
  5. Learn the water exercises.
